Performance overviewJiangsu Huifeng sees growth in revenue and net profit of 2013
Summary: Jiangsu Huifeng Agrochemical Co., Ltd.'s revenue and net profit both enjoyed a growth in 2013, increasing by 25.11%
and 41.2% year on year respectively.
On 20 March, 2014, Jiangsu Huifeng Agrochemical Co., Ltd. (Jiangsu Huifeng), the largest prochloraz technical producer in China,
released its 2013 financial report.
According to the report, the company's revenue rose by 25.11% year on year to USD339.22 million (RMB2.09 billion) and its net
profit increased by 41.2% to USD26.53 million (RMB163.14 million). The good performance is mainly attributed to the strong
demand for the company's key products like prochloraz, epoxiconazole, cyhalofop-butyl, etofenprox. In 2013, the company's sales of
pesticide chemical products hit 51,189.31 tonnes, up 41.94% year on year.
Table 1: Financial indicators of Jiangsu Huifeng, 2012 and 2013, USD
Item 2012 2013 YoY change
Total revenue 271,126,611.51 339,217,013.38 25.11%
Net profit 18,790,097.44 26,531,071.91 41.20%
Earnings per share 0.08 0.11 42.55%
Research input 6,979,639.03 9,814,063.34 40.61%
Governmental subsidy 899,604.64 924,814.97 2.80%
/ 2012 2013 /
Assets 498,591,102.94 619,890,946.24 24.33%
Liabilities 184,406,554.40 288,026,238.01 56.19%
Source: 2013 financial report of Jiangsu Huifeng Agrochemical Co., Ltd.
Jiangsu Huifeng's revenue was mainly contributed by pesticide business. In 2013, the company's revenue from pesticide business
was USD336.16 million (RMB2.07 billion), accounting for 99.10% of the company's total revenue. In particular, the company's
revenue from fungicides rose by 5.45% to USD130.40 million (RMB801.82 million); revenue from intermediates was USD84.57
million (RMB520.04 million), up 87.73% year on year. And revenue from herbicides and insecticides rose by 23.83% and 19.35%
year on year respectively.
In 2013, the company's revenue from sales in domestic market and exports both enjoyed an increase. Specifically, the revenue from
export business rose by 59.47% year on year to USD157.69 million (RMB969.61 million) and the revenue from sales in domestic
market slightly rose by 5.83% to USD178.47 million (RMB1.10 billion).
Meanwhile, Jiangsu Huifeng's two pesticide technical projects were put into production in 2013, which also help to drive up its
performance.
– 3,000 t/a prochloraz technical project: it was put into trial production in May 2012 and into full production in 2013. It contributed
USD17.62 million (RMB108.36 million) of revenue and USD2.11 million (RMB13.00 million) of net profit to the company in 2013.
– 1,000 t/a epoxiconazole technical project: it was put into trial production in 2012 and into full production in 2013. It contributed

Net profit of Jiangsu Lanfeng drops 64.37% in 2013
Summary: The operation revenue of Jiangsu Lanfeng Biochemical Co., Ltd. (Jiangsu Lanfeng) reached about USD223.13 million
(RMB1.37 billion) in 2013, up 8.16% YoY. However, net profits attributable to shareholders of listed companies dropped sharply to
USD3.43 million (RMB21.10 million), down 64.37% YoY.
Jiangsu Lanfeng Biochemical Co., Ltd. (Jiangsu Lanfeng), a leading carbendazim manufacturer in China, released its 2013 annual
report recently. During the reporting period, operation revenue of Jiangsu Lanfeng reached about USD223.13 million (RMB1.37
billion), up 8.16% YoY while net profits attributable to shareholders of listed companies dropped sharply to USD3.43 million
(RMB21.10 million), down 64.37% YoY.
Operation revenue of Jiangsu Lanfeng is mainly come from its pesticide business which reached USD165.80 million (RMB1.02
billion) in 2013, accounting for 74.30% of the company's annual total revenue. It was the rising incomes of fungicide, insecticide and
Fungicides China News 1404CCM Newsletter
www.cnchemicals.comCopyright Guangzhou CCM Information Science & Technology Co., Ltd.E-mail: [email protected]
6/33
intermediate these three major businesses that boosted the gross turnover. In particular, revenue of fungicide reached USD83.08
million (RMB510.84 million) in 2013, with a growth rate of 9.63% year on year; Revenue of insecticide reached USD48.40 million
(RMB297.63 million), up 2.53% YoY and revenue of intermediate reached USD35.03 million (RMB215.38 million), soared 46.63%
YoY. However, revenue of herbicide dropped 4.69% this year.
In spite of the increase of operation revenue, there was a sharp slowdown in the company's net profit in 2013. Directorate of
Jiangsu Lanfeng attributed the slowdown to the following reasons:
1. Due to the fierce market competition, prices and quantities of the company's main products dropped which caused the fall of
gross profit. Details are as follow: According to the annual report, gross profit rates of pesticide and intermediate these two main
businesses dropped 1.34% and 14.58% respectively. In pesticide business, only fungicide had a little increase in gross profit
margin and the others were all dropped at different degrees.
2. All of the IPO projects (8000t/a acephate technical and formulation project, 4000t/a diuron technical project,
2,000t/a cypermethrin technical and formulation project and vitriol project) did not reach their expected income and then led to a
slowdown in the company's overall interests.
As marketing of the company's major products will not improve in a short time, Jiangsu Lanfeng predicted that its net profit in the
first quarter of 2014 would be a decrease of over 50% YoY.

Sales revenue increases by 11.18% in Zibo Wanchang in 2013
Summary: According to the Zibo Wanchang's 2013 annual report, sales revenue of the company reached about USD51.55 million
(RMB317 million), up 11.18% year on year in 2013, and net profits attributable to shareholders of listed companies reached
USD14.32 million (RMB88.04 million), up 2.05% year on year.
Zibo Wanchang Science & Technology Co., Ltd. (Zibo Wanchang) is the biggest trimethyl orthoformate (TMOF) and triethyl
orthoformate (TEOF) manufacturer in China. According to their 2013 annual report, sales revenue of the company reached about
USD51.55 million (RMB317 million) in 2013, up 11.18% year on year, and net profits attributable to shareholders of listed
companies reached USD14.32 million (RMB88.04 million), up 2.05% year on year.
Though the prices of the company's major products, TMOF and TEOF, decreased slightly because of the intensified industry
competition, the sales revenue of Zibo Wanchang increased driven by two reasons: Firstly, sales volume of TMOF and TEOF
increased; Secondly, revenue of by-products soared.
Details are as follow:
Sales volume of TMOF and TEOF was 16,740 tonnes totally with a year-on-year growth of 11.50% and the revenue reached
Fungicides China News 1404CCM Newsletter
www.cnchemicals.comCopyright Guangzhou CCM Information Science & Technology Co., Ltd.E-mail: [email protected]
8/33
USD41.62 million (RMB255.93 million) with a year-on-year growth of 2.10%. Revenue of by-products soared (up 67.49% year on
year) and the rising incomes of by-products were mainly come from small-lot production of some new products.
Gross profit margin of both TMOF and TEOF were increased in different degree year on year. Though the prices of TMOF and
TEOF were dropped sharply, the gross profit margins of TMOF and TEOF in Zibo Wanchang reached 58.11% and 35.71%, up
0.58% and 3.81% year on year respectively. The company attribute the main reason to the increase of yield rate of the two
products. During the report period, benefit from the continual improvement of technology, the yield rate of TMOF and TEOF
increased by 1.46 and 1.87 percentage point respectively. In spite of the increasing income of by-products, the company's gross
profit margin (by-products) dropped sharply (down 19.50% year on year) because of the small-lot production of new products and
the slip in price of relevant by-products.
Thanks to the successful construction of the 7,000 tonnes of TMOF and TEOF raise investment project and the capacity
emancipation period in 2014–2015, it is predicted that Zibo Wanchang would have a much better performance in 2014–2015.

Market DynamicsDemand for chlorothalonil in China to reach 7,200tonnes by 2015
Summary: Thanks to the good control effect and low cost, it is expected the demand for chlorothalonil in the domestic will continue
to increase, reaching about 7,200 tonnes by 2015.
In recent years, chlorothalonil has enjoyed a smooth development in China. In 2012, its domestic market demand (calculated by
technical, similarly hereinafter) exceeded 6,000 tonnes. Thanks to the good control effect and low cost, it is expected the demand
for chlorothalonil in the domestic will continue to increase, reaching about 7,200 tonnes by 2015.
There are many types of chlorothalonil formulation in the market, such as WP, SC, WDG and FU (Smoke Generator). Notably,
chlorothalonil 70% WP and 720 g/LSC are the most popular at present. The consumption of chlorothalonil WP takes up over 50%
of the total consumption of chlorothalonil formulations, chlorothalonil SC takes up over 20%, and other chlorothalonil formulations
takes up about 30%.
Due to various enterprises in recent years actively promoted on environment friendly formulation product, the use of SC formulation
increases quickly. Also due to the increasing demand in greenhouse vegetables, chlorothalonil FU (Smoke Generator) also
develops rapidly. Besides, chlorothalonil was mixed with many pesticides by domestic pesticide producers as well.
Besides the application in agriculture production, the demand of chlorothalonil in industry field is also expanding.
Although more than 20 enterprises have obtained chlorothalonil technical registrations so far, only less than 10 enterprises produce
the product and just 3-5 enterprises with large scale production. Most of chlorothalonil technical is for export. Jiangyin Suli Fine
Chemical Co., Ltd. is the largest chlorothalonil technical producer in China by capacity and it hold the largest market share.

Copper formulations has bright market prospect
Summary: In recent years, sales volume of fungicides has gone up year by year and in particular; copper formulations have a bright
market prospect.
In recent years, domestic fungicide market has gone up year by year as a result of the increasing planting area of commercial crops
such as vegetables, fruiters and medicinal materials, the prices increase of agricultural produces. In particular, copper fungicide
formulations have become a very important part of fungicides.
The history of fungicides can be date back to inorganic formulations such as sulfur and copper sulfate. For example, bordeaux
mixture, a routine fungicide widely used in agriculture around the world up till now, is a result of inorganic formulations at that time.
Nowadays, from inorganic copper fungicides such as copper sulfate, copper hydroxide and cuprous oxide to organic copper
formulations such as thiodiazole copper, oxine-copper and HA-Cu, copper fungicide formulations have become a very important
part of fungicides.
Situations of inorganic copper fungicides:
1. Bordeaux mixture: Bordeaux mixture is the farmers' favorite. So far, according to data from ICAMA, there have been nine
registrations by seven enterprises (including one repacking registration) on bordeaux mixture. If production cost can be further
reduced, market prospect of bordeaux mixture will be quite bright.
2. Copper hydroxide formulation: Copper hydroxide formulation has been introduced to domestic market for a long time and it has
become the most popular typical copper fungicide and has been widely used in agriculture. So far, there have been 31 registrations
by 20 enterprises on copper hydroxide formulation. From that we can see that copper hydroxide formulation has aroused great
attention and competition.
3. Duoning: Duoning (copper calcium sulphate) sold by Jiangsu Rotam Chemistry Co., Ltd. opened the Chinese market for this kind
of copper formulations and now there have already been four enterprises (including Spain Yi Kewei Chemical Industry Co., Ltd. and
Mexico Anglia Chemical Industry Co., Ltd.) registered for this product.
Situations of organic copper fungicides:
As organic complexing copper agents, copper (succinate+glutarate+adipate) and cuaminosulfate appeared a litter early in
domestic pesticide market. They are pioneers of organic copper formulations because of their simple manufacturing techniques
and cheap prices. And they sold well in the last century. Up till now, there have been 30 registrations respectively on ICAMA.
Many domestic enterprises also developed varieties of organic copper formulations such as thiodiazole copper, oxine-copper, HA-
Cu, cuppric nonyl phenolsulfonate and copper acetate. In particular, thiodiazole copper named Longkejun from Zhejiang Longwan
Chemicals Co., Ltd. is a product with independent intellectual property rights.
To sum up, market of copper formulations will be enlarged with the increase of usage area and quantity of fungicides. To develop
and produce copper fungicide formulations, it is better to choose a suitable variety with less competition and less manufacturers
according to the company's strength. But no matter which variety to be chosen, great efforts should be put on manufacturing
techniques in order to make better performance in stability, persistence, usability and safety.

Thiodiazole copper: the only registered fungicide for flowers in China
Summary: Recently, Zhejiang Longwan Chemicals Co., Ltd. (Longwan Chemicals) has released a good news that its Longkejun
(ingredient: thiodiazole copper 20% SC) has successfully obtained registration approval on orchid soft rot, cotton damping off and
obacco bacterial wilt. So far, Longkejun (thiodiazole copper) has become the only one registered fungicide for flowers in China.
Recently, Zhejiang Longwan Chemicals Co., Ltd. (Longwan Chemicals) has released a good news that its Longkejun (ingredient:
thiodiazole copper 20% SC) has successfully obtained registration approval on orchid soft rot, cotton damping off and obacco
bacterial wilt. So far, Longkejun has become the only registered fungicide for flowers in China.
Thiodiazole copper, a fungicide developed by Zhejiang Longwan Chemical Co, Ltd., has its own self-intellectual property right, and
has obtained a CAS registry number, which is 3232-61-5, in Aug., 2009.
For a long time, orchid has always been attacked by bacterial diseases such as soft rot, bacterial wilt and root rot. As a result of
that, orchid may not bloom but only frondesce. Since orchid is a kind of minor crop and its planting area is not big, pesticide
enterprises home and abroad are all not willing to register for pesticides that can control various diseases of orchid. And this has
led to a hard situation:No pesticide registered for orchid.
It is disclosed by Xiong Xingping,deputy manager of Longwan Chemicals that the registration enables the enterprise to become the
first one in pesticide industry to register for minor crops such as orchid and dendrobium officinale (Chinese medicinal herb), since
there are no pesticides registered for flowers, gardening, Chinese medicinal herbs, city virescence and indoor ornamental plants in
China.
It is reported that in 2013 Longkejun (ingredient: thiodiazole copper 20% SC) also registered for soft rot of dendrobium officinale
and the Agriculture Department of Zhejiang Province subsidized 50% of its registration experimental expense.
Zhejiang Longwan Chemicals Co., Ltd. (Wenzhou Longwan Chemical Plant before) built in 1988, specializes in agricultural
fungicide development, manufacture and marketing. Longwan Chemicals not only is a national appointed pesticide manufacturer
but also obtained professional reputations in bacteria disease controlling area. After appraisal by specialists, its competitive
product Longkejun (ingredient: thiodiazole copper 20% SC) has already been awarded as National Important New Product. In
addition, Pesticide Registration Evaluation Committee of the Ministry of Agriculture rates the product as a new model product with
bright future.

Market analysis of pesticides for leaf vegetables in Guangdong Province
Summary: Guangdong Province has many large-scale leaf vegetable planting areas which provides a big market for pesticides and
there are a few features of the pesticide market for leaf vegetables in Guangdong Province.
Leaf vegetables include Chinese flowering cabbage, cabbage, leaf lettuce, water spinach and leek and so on. The daily
consumption volume of vegetables is very huge in Guangdong Province, especially in the Pearl River Delta region. Because of the
huge market demand and the good geographical conditions for vegetable planting, Guangdong Province has formed many large-
scale vegetable planting areas which provides a big market for pesticides.
There are a few features of the pesticide market for leaf vegetables in Guangdong Province:
1. High frequency of pesticide usage. Since the whole year climate condition is suitable for outdoor leaf vegetables planting and
diseases, pests and weeds may occur in the whole year, farmers use pesticides all the year round. Sometimes pesticides are
sprayed every 3–4 days. In general, pesticides are used once a week and the longest interval of time is two weeks. There are also
situations that pesticides are seldom used. For example, in continuous rainy days, pesticides cannot be used, or vegetable prices
drop down sharply when the climate become too good for vegetable planting.
2. Sensitivity of the prevention and cure effect of pesticides. Economic value of vegetables is a bit high while quality of vegetables
influent the price greatly. In other words, low quality of vegetables caused by diseases and pests will lead to great financial loss. So,
vegetable growers often choose pesticides with specially good effect and those without good prevention and cure effect have few
customers. Meanwhile, fast-acting property is also important. For vegetable growers, only those have quick actions within 24 hours
are good products.
3. Acceptance for high price of pesticides. Vegetable growers have a concept of market-oriented economy and they are willing to
invest if only they can see the output. Due to the high economic value of vegetables, vegetable growers are happy to accept
pesticides with high prices if the pesticide works well. For example, in order to control the common striped flea beetle, some
vegetable growers will accept a price of USD1.63 (RMB10) per 15 Kg of water and for diamondback moth, some vegetable

growers will accept a price of USD4.07 (RMB25) per 15 Kg of water.
4. Quick update of pesticides. Plant diseases and insect pests are easily to develop resistance due to the high-frequency and
perennial pesticide usage. Compared to fungi, insects are easier to develop resistance and the lifecycles for insecticides are
usually 2–3 years if the formulations haven't updated. New products with good effect are vegetable growers' favorite and they also
can occupy the market easily.
5. Herbicides give priority to sterilant herbicides. Though some vegetable growers will use fenoxaprop-p-ethyl in seeding stage,
selective herbicides are seldom used in general. And the main sterilant herbicides vegetable growers used
are paraquat and glufosinate-ammonium. Though the cost of glyphosate is almost equal to that of paraquat, the application amount
is less than that of paraquat. And though the cost of glufosinate-ammonium is higher than the cost of paraquat and glyphosate, there
are often many weeds that paraquat and glyphosate cannot deal with or cannot have desirable effects. For example, farmers must
apply glufosinate-ammonium to deal with some weeds such as goose grass and big flower purslane.
Who advocate ups and downs in rice fungicide market in 2014?
Summary: Major diseases and insects in the planting fields of rice will occur heavily in 2014 and as a result of that, manufacturers
will contend for the market of rice fungicides fiercely. Triazole fungicides and strobilurin fungicides will retain as main products in
2014 and in particular, their mixed-formulations will be more popular.
According to forecast from the National Agro-Tech Extension and Service Centre (NATESC), major diseases and insects in the
planting fields of rice will occur heavily in 2014. Fierce competition in the market of fungicides for rice between manufacturers is
inevitable. Then, which products will become new stars in fungicide market? Which products will withdraw from the market and
which products will keep their dominant positions in the market?
There are three big diseases for rice: rice sheath blight, rice blast and rice false smut. And some virus diseases such as rice stripe
leaf blight and southern black rice dwarf virus disease may occur in some areas. Rice sheath blight is the most serious diseases. It
has the largest occurrence scale, the largest occurrence area and the most serious damage. Rice blast comes the second and rice
false smut may deeply influenced by environment and climate.
In recent years, jingangmycin and its mixed-formulations and triazole fungicides mainly represented by hexaconazole have been the
main products for the control of rice sheath blight. In addition, they are also products with the largest sales volume. That is because
these two varieties of products work well on rice sheath blight and their resistance are not so big all the time. However, they have
their weaknesses.
Under the condition of taking full dose, jingangmycin and its mixed-formulations work well. But their protection function and
persistent period for rice sheath blight are very limited.
Triazole fungicides, represented by hexaconazole, have outstanding performances in controlling rice sheath blight. However, with
the development of resistance, dosage of these products becomes bigger and bigger. Nowadays, the dosage of single formulation
has already beyond 90g/ha and it has led to series of chemical injuries for rice. There is an advanced formulation of triazole
fungicides. Difenoconazole﹒propiconazole, which was introduced to China by Syngenta (Now many domestic companies also

developed this kind of formulation). It not only works well on rice sheath blight but also can increase production.
Strobilurin fungicides have high activity and they are also safe and environmental friendly. In addition, they work well on rice sheath
blight, rice blast and rice false smut. Pioneers of these products are NATIVO (ingredient: tebuconazole﹒trifloxystrobin 75%
WDG)from Bayer and AIKE ( ingredient: fenamistrobin﹒tebuconazole 20% SC ) from Shenyang Research Institute of Chemical
Industry. Strobilurin fungicides are often mixed with triazole fungicides such as tebuconazole so that it can work well on both rice
blast and rice false smut. However, the prices of strobilurin fungicides are a little higher.
With patents expiring of azoxystrobin and kresoxim-methyl, it is predicted that strobilurin fungicides will occupy a great part of
market for rice diseases. There are many registration application for single and mixed-formulations and also technical
for azoxystrobin and kresoxim-methyl in China which means that strobilurin fungicide have a bright future in the coming years and
enterprises will value these products. But it is notable that in spite of the numerous of registrations of strobilurin fungicides,
registrations of strobilurin fungicides for rice diseases are rare, especially on rice sheath blight. So it is predicted that strobilurin
fungicides registered for rice sheath blight will be popular in 2014 because these products have their advantages: outstanding
performance in improving quality and increasing quantity, sound effects on the three major diseases as well as long persistent
period.
Succinate dehydrogenase inhibitor fungicide is also very popular in these two years. Pulsor (24% thifluzamide SC) is a
representative product. It has sound effects on controlling rice sheath blight and a long persistent period.
To sum up, triazole fungicides and strobilurin mixed-formulations are the most suitable fungicides for rice. They are safe, efficient,
and broad-spectrum and they also can improve quality and increase quantity.
Import & exportChina's export volume of cyproconazole technical hits 138.30t in 2013
Summary: In 2013, the total export volume of cyproconazole technical in China was about 138.30 tonnes, according to China
Customs and CCM.
In 2013, the total export volume of cyproconazole technical in China was about 138.30 tonnes, according to the General
Administration of Customs of the People's Republic of China (China Customs) and CCM. This figure mainly covers 95%
cyproconazole technical and 98% cyproconazole technical. Thereinto, the export volume of 95% cyproconazole technical in 2013
was the largest among the above two types of cyproconazole technical, reaching 120.07 tonnes. And that of
98% cyproconazole technical in China was 18.23 tonnes in the same period.
The average export price of cyproconazole technical was USD61.47/kg. It is worth noting that the average export price of
95% cyproconazole technical was around USD60.63/kg. Meanwhile, the average export price of 98% cyproconazole technical was
about USD63.15/kg.
According to the data from China Customs and CCM, China's major exporters (by manufacturer) of cyproconazole technical in
2013 were Jiangsu Fengdeng Pesticide Co., Ltd., Jiangsu Flag Chemical Co., Ltd. and Jiangsu Sevencontinent Green Chemical
Co., Ltd. Meanwhile, the major export destinations of China's cyproconazole technical were Paraguay, Uruguay, Lithuania,

Export volume of tebuconazole reaches 15,206.10t in China, 2013
Summary: In 2013, China's export volume of tebuconazole technical and formulations in China were about 15,206.10 tonnes,
according to China Customs and CCM.
In 2013, China's export volume of tebuconazole technical and formulations in China were about 15,206.10 tonnes, according to the
General Administration of Customs of the People's Republic of China (China Customs) and CCM. Thereinto, the export volume of
tebuconazole technical (mainly includes 95% tebuconazole technical, 96% tebuconazole technical, 97% tebuconazole technical,
98% tebuconazole technical) was around 6,669.23 tonnes in China. The export volume of tebuconazole formulations were 8,536.87
tonnes in this period. This figure mainly covers tebuconazole 80% WP, tebuconazole 250g/L EC, tebuconazole 250g/L EW and
tebuconazole 430g/L SC.
In this period, China's average export price of tebuconazole technical was around USD12.35/kg, and that of tebuconzazole
formulations was about USD8.00/kg.
China's major exporters (by manufacturer) of tebuconazole technical were Nantong Pest Agrochemical Co., Ltd., Jiangsu
Fengdeng Pesticide Co., Ltd., Jiangsu Sword Agrochemicals Co., Ltd., Jiangsu Sevencontinent Green Chemical Co., Ltd. and
Shangyu Nutrichem Co., Ltd. In addition, the major export destinations of China's tebuconazole technical were Brazil, Israel, Russia,
Netherlands and the US.
The major exporters (by manufacturer) of China's tebuconazole formulations were Jiangsu Sevencontinent Green Chemical Co.,
Ltd., Shangyu Nutrichem Co., Ltd., Sinochem Ningbo Chemicals Co., Ltd., Shanghai Shengnong Pesticide Co., Ltd. and Nantong

Forecast on occurrence trend of rape sclertiniose in 2014
The National Agro-Tech Extension and Service Centre (NATESC) released its forecast on the occurrence trend of rape sclertiniose
on 24 March, 2014. According to the forecast, autumn sowing rape sclertiniose will occur seriously in 2014 and will be heavier than
that of last year. The occurrence area of this disease will reach about 3.33 million ha. In particular, the disease will occur heavily in
the east of Jianghan Plain, Hubei Province, occur less heavily in Hunan, Jiangxi, Anhui, Zhejiang provinces, Shanghai and most
area of Hubei Province, occur moderately in most of other rape production areas in Yangtze river basin and occur slightly in the
south of Southwest China and Shaanxi Province. The disease will occur massively during late March to the middle of April in most
areas of Southwest China, Hubei, Hunan, Jiangxi and Anhui provinces and in Jiangsu, Zhejiang, Shanghai, Shaanxi and the south
of Henan Province during the middle of April to early May.

Over 30 varieties of pesticides used on special crops registered in 2014
The Institute for the Control of Agrochemicals, Ministry of Agriculture (ICAMA) held a Superintendent Working Conference in March
2014 in Yinchuan city, Ningxia Hui Autonomous Region. The conference disclosed that ICAMA would focus on the innovation of
Pesticide Management System and launch new measures in pesticides used on vegetables and special crops as well as in
designated operation of high-toxic pesticides, especially putting forward the Special Provisions for Registration of Pesticides
Used on Vegetables and Special Crops (the Special Provisions).
Meanwhile, the priority is to solve the problem of lack of pesticides that could be used on vegetables and special crops. Shan Weili,
director of the Bureau of Pharmaceutical Affairs, ICAMA, said that the Special Provisions would be launched in 2014 and 30
varieties of pesticides used on special crops would be registered.
The specific measures including:
1. Drawing up incentive systems of registrations of pesticides used on minor crops to encourage enterprises to enlarge registration
scope;
2. Supporting and guiding pilot projects about registrations of pesticides used on special crops;
3. Encouraging and guiding local governments, industry associations and enterprises to organise joint experiments on special
crops with advantages and high economic values.
